Directed by Sudesh Wasantha Pieris and released in 2002, Mamath Gahaniyak is a Sri Lankan emotional drama starring Anusha Sonali and Roger Seneviratne that explores themes of social struggle and personal resilience. The film was produced by Sunil T. Fernando and is recognized as a notable example of early 2000s Sinhala cinema. For more details, visit IMDb . Mamath Gahaniyak (2002) - Full cast & crew - IMDb
